Arjun sampath is the current president of the Hindu Makkal katchi. He was elected as president after serving his prison sentence for attempted murder charges. He went to jail for attempted murder of DMK MLA C.T. Dhandapani. [1]

Career[edit]

Arjun Sampath was earlier general secretary of the Coimbatore district unit of the BJP but was expelled from the party. He is now in the Vellore Central Prison. He was remanded to judicial custody after the police arrested him under Section 307 (attempt to murder) of the Indian Penal Code for assaulting DMK MLA C.T. Dhandapani on November 30, 1997. Dhandapani had come to see the injured Muslims at the Coimbatore Medical College Hospital.

Arjun Sampath murder charge[edit]

Due to various extremist actions the party got repeatedly in conflict with the law. Its leader Arjun Sampath was arrested in 1997 on an attempted murder charge.[2] In 2008 and 2009 party members got temporarily arrested by the police to block them from staging nationalistic demonstrations on the island of Kachchatheevu, which belongs to Sri Lanka.[3][4]

Terror links[edit]

On October 12 2016, Several groups demanded the arrest of Hindu Makkal Katchi president Arjun Sampath who shared a picture of him doing Ayudha Pooja with weapons like knives, swords, guns and assault rifles.[5]A case was filed by police under section 153 (a) and 25(a) against Arjun Sampath for promoting enmity between the communities.[6][7]

Threatening other activists[edit]

On January 25 2019 An FIR was filed against Hindu Makkal Katchi president Arjun Sampath by police on the request environmental and social activist Piyush Manush who asked the police to take action after the latter posted a defamatory video of Piyush and his family on Facebook.[8] Piyush claimed that he received over 500 phone calls from HMK members and other Hindutva groups, attacking the women in his family and even had to deal with videos and memes of his wife and children.[9]

Attacks against Christians[edit]

On February 13 2018, In the Thiruneermalai area near Chennai the founder of the Hindu Nationalist Party Hindu Makkal Katchi and it's leader Arjun Sampath went door-to-door admonishing area residents to stop attending Christian worship.The members of the party threatened to demolish christian buildings if they continued attending the prayer service. On september 13 2017, Police arrested Hindu Makkal Katchi members for locking up a girls’ higher secondary school run by Christian nuns.Hindu Makkal Katchi president Arjun Sampath had announced before that his party cadre would lock up educational institutions run by Christians, which were supporting anti-NEET agitations.[12]

On July 5 2019, 200 Hindu nationalist members of the Hindu Makkal Katchi were arrested for threatening to demolish christian prayer buildings of two pastors in front of the T8 Muthapudupet police station. The members of the Hindu Makkal Katchi party warned them that there should be no Christian worship in the area.[13]

On July 19 2017, Hindu Makkal Katchi members attacked a pastoral team of father and son using steel rods and a butcher’s knife in the Sirkali area of Nagapattinam District.The two pastors suffered injuries from repeated battering with a knife, wooden sticks and steel rods.[14]

Attacks against muslims[edit]

On July 11 2019, A gang of 30 Hindu Makkal Katchi members stabbed a muslim man at a village near Tamil Nadu's Nagapattinam for uploading a picture of himself consuming beef soup.[15] The man was injured and admitted to the government hospital at Nagapattinam.[16] .Police have registered cases under relevant sections of the Indian Penal Code including attempt to murder.[17][18]

Disputes with film industry[edit]

The party also made repeatedly headlines with actions against women. It pressed charges against the movie stars Kushboo Sundar (2006), Shriya Saran (2008) and Mallika Sherawat (2008) for "indecent dressing" and "offending Hindu values".[19][20] Party members also harassed women visiting pubs and young couples being out on Valentine's Day.[21]

The party's 5 activists were arrested for indulging in demolition of Periyar E. V. Ramasamy's statue installed in front of the Rajagopuram of Ranganathaswamy Temple situated in Sri Rangam.[22]
